gengxun-henu/pyisis

PyISIS provides Python bindings for selected USGS ISIS C++ APIs via pybind11. It exposes core classes to Python with a lightweight, testable, and extensible layer. Bridging ISIS's robust planetary photogrammetry with the modern AI ecosystem, PyISIS streamlines planetary image processing for researchers and students.
